WebApr 5, 2024 · Zika symptoms may appear from 3 to 14 days after infection. Symptoms, if they appear, are usually mild and may last 2 to 7 days. The Zika virus can remain in the body and be transmitted through bodily fluids and tissues for a prolonged period of time after the onset of illness (with or without symptoms). WebApr 7, 2024 · Furthermore, patients aged <15 y showed a significantly lower clinical score (defined as the total number of signs and symptoms) than patients aged ≥15 y (Table 2). There was a positive correlation between clinical score and age in ZIKV patients, suggesting that young age was associated with fewer symptoms (r S =0.256, p=0.048; Figure 2B).

WebZika virus (ZIKV) is an arthropod-borne virus (arbovirus) transmitted by Aedes spp. In recent years, outbreaks of ZIKV infection have occurred, and the infection has been linked to severe neurological complications, including microcephaly and Guillain–Barré syndrome (GBS). WebJun 30, 2024 · Signs and symptoms of Zika virus (ZIKV) infection are nonspecific and mimic other infections. Among them, dengue virus infection is the most serious and may be life-threatening. Other etiologies include chikungunya virus, yellow fever virus, parvovirus, enterovirus, Ross River virus, plasmodia ( malaria ), rickettsia and COVID-19. ctrl windows right arrow not working

In cases of autoimmune encephalitis, symptoms may develop more slowly over several … WebJul 29, 2024 · Chikungunya (chik-un-GUN-yuh) fever is an illness caused by a virus spread by mosquitoes. The name means "bends you up" or "stooped walk" because the infection causes severe joint and muscle pain. Other symptoms include sudden high fever, headache, fatigue, rash, nausea and red eyes. Most people infected with the Zika virus do not have any signs or symptoms. Some humans have mild fevers, rashes, and body aches.

WebIn healthy, immunocompetent patients, the Zika virus will present as a mild infection with very few symptoms. The condition will be self-limited and usually resolve without the patient even being aware that they had a virus.
